Talking Re: Things you were bounced for in the olden days when there

Those were the good old days. I paid Jim Weible about $1000 for my O/SA motor and ran 1 second under the national record the first day out.
I ran a heads up best three out of five feature race at Harmon Raceway against a D/S. I ran F/S. After he won the first round because I was late against the flagman, I won the next three runs. The F/S protested me and Red Anderson just happened to be there that day. Red passed me as legal so I got $100 for winning the race and $50 from the F/stocker for tearing down legal.
Later when they changed the rules so we couldn't run Forgetru pistons I moved to SS/X. The first nite out I lost to Jack Mullin's wagon but they ran a constelation race. I won but was 5 pounds lite because I had not weighted the new car.
Those were fun times.
